async function httpResponseBasicCheck(monitor: MonitorTarget, code: number, bodyReader: () => Promise<string>): Promise<string | null> {
if (monitor.expectedCodes) {
if (!monitor.expectedCodes.includes(code)) {
console.log(`${monitor.name} expected ${monitor.expectedCodes}, got ${code}`)
return `Expected codes: ${JSON.stringify(monitor.expectedCodes)}, Got: ${code}`
}
} else {
if (code < 200 || code > 299) {
console.log(`${monitor.name} expected 2xx, got ${code}`)
return `Expected codes: 2xx, Got: ${code}`
}
}
if (monitor.responseKeyword || monitor.responseForbiddenKeyword) {
// Only read response body if we have a keyword to check
const responseBody = await bodyReader()
// MUST contain responseKeyword
if (monitor.responseKeyword && !responseBody.includes(monitor.responseKeyword)) {
console.log(
`${monitor.name} expected keyword ${
monitor.responseKeyword
}, not found in response (truncated to 100 chars): ${responseBody.slice(0, 100)}`
)
return "HTTP response doesn't contain the configured keyword"
}
// MUST NOT contain responseForbiddenKeyword
if (
monitor.responseForbiddenKeyword &&
responseBody.includes(monitor.responseForbiddenKeyword)
) {
console.log(
`${monitor.name} forbidden keyword ${
monitor.responseForbiddenKeyword
}, found in response (truncated to 100 chars): ${responseBody.slice(0, 100)}`
)
return 'HTTP response contains the configured forbidden keyword'
}
}
return null
}
export async function getStatusWithGlobalPing(monitor: MonitorTarget): Promise<{ location: string; status: { ping: number; up: boolean; err: string } }> {
if (monitor.checkProxy === undefined) {
throw 'empty check proxy for globalping, shouldn\'t call this method'
}
const gpUrl = new URL(monitor.checkProxy)
if (gpUrl.protocol !== 'globalping:') {
throw 'incorrect check proxy protocol for globalping, got: ' + gpUrl.protocol
}
const token = gpUrl.hostname
let globalPingRequest = {}
if (monitor.method === 'TCP_PING') {
} else {
const targetUrl = new URL(monitor.target)
globalPingRequest = {
type: 'http',
target: targetUrl.hostname,
measurementOptions: {
request: {
method: monitor.method,
path: targetUrl.pathname,
query: targetUrl.search,
headers: monitor.headers
},
port: targetUrl.port
}
}
}
const startTime = Date.now()
console.log(`Requesting the Global Ping API, payload: ${globalPingRequest}`)
const measurement = await fetchTimeout('https://api.globalping.io/v1/measurements', 5000, {
method: 'POST',
headers: {
'Content-Type': 'application/json',
'Authorization': 'Bearer ' + token
},
body: JSON.stringify(globalPingRequest)
})
const measurementResponse = (await measurement.json() as any)
if (measurement.status !== 202) {
throw measurementResponse.error.message
}
const measurementId = measurementResponse.id
console.log(`Measurement created successfully, id: ${measurementId}, time elapsed: ${Date.now() - startTime}ms`)
const pollStart = Date.now()
let measurementResult: any
while (true) {
if (Date.now() - pollStart > (monitor.timeout ?? 10000) + 2000) {
throw 'api polling timeout'
}
measurementResult = await(await fetchTimeout(`https://api.globalping.io/v1/measurements/${measurementId}`, 5000)).json() as any
if (measurementResult.status !== 'in-progress') {
break
}
await new Promise(resolve => setTimeout(resolve, 1000))
}
console.log(`Measurement ${measurementId} finished with response: ${measurementResult}`)
const time = measurementResult.results[0].result.timings.total
const code = measurementResult.results[0].result.statusCode
const body = measurementResult.results[0].result.rawBody
const country = measurementResult.results[0].probe.country
const err = await httpResponseBasicCheck(monitor, code, () => body)
if (err !== null) {
console.log(`${monitor.name} didn't pass response check: ${err}`)
}
// TODO: missing headers
return {
location: country,
status: { // TODO TLS err
ping: time,
up: err === null,
err: err ?? ''
}
}
}
